Happy Rose Bowl Day! Madwed picks Oregon vs Wisconsin — will Jonathan Taylor cross the 2,000-yard mark again?
(6) Oregon +3 over (8) Wisconsin, Rose Bowl, 5 PM EST
I think Oregon is being disrespected by being the underdog in this year's Rose Bowl. The Ducks have a complete team with NFL talent on both sides of the ball. Of course, Wisconsin has plenty of stellar players on their side. Both teams have defenses that rank in the top 10 in the country and offenses that have explosive potential. The key that gives Oregon a slight advantage is their strength against the rush, ranking 11th in the country in rush defense. Wisconsin running back Jonathan Taylor has had a monster year and will look to reach the 2,000-yard mark for the second consecutive year with 91 yards in the Rose Bowl. Two of Wisconsin’s three losses in 2019 were to an Ohio State team that didn’t lose until the College Football Playoff semi-final. Oregon suffered a heartbreaking last second loss in week 1 against Auburn and wouldn’t lose again until late November against Arizona State. Wisconsin had a similarly disheartening slip up against Illinois mid-season. I see Oregon covering the spread because they will be able to keep it close and have a great chance to win.
